credits

released August 5, 2014

All songs written and published by: Matt Romagna
Produced & Engineered by: Matt Romagna and Rich Keller
Mixed by: Rich Keller
Mastered by: Paul Logus

Matt Romagna:
Vocals, guitars, bass, mandolin, ukulele, keys, drums, percussion

Rich Keller:
Bass on "We Will Be Alright" & "When My Ship Comes Sailing In"

Ryan Whittemore:
Drums on "When My Ship Comes Sailing In"

Chris Sandor:
Whistle solo on "I Want Ya"

Art Direction and Design by Karen Romagna

about

Matt Romagna

“The singer/songwriter genre may connote heartbreak and misery but Matt Romagna refreshingly opts for joyfulness.”

- Zach Weg, The Deli Magazine

Matt has been featured in BMI’s Acoustic Lounge NYC and interviewed on Sirius XM Radio.

“We Will Be Alright” was listed in The Deli Magazine’s “Best Roots Songs by Emerging NYC Artists."

He's a winner of the 2017 International Songwriting Competition.
